Installing A Bathtub
Setting up a bathtub isn't exactly brain surgery, but it does call for solid plumbing, woodworking, and also occasionally, tiling skills. Changing an old tub with a brand-new one is also a reasonably difficult task. If the old bathtub is readily accessible, the project can move easily; if you have to open a wall to eliminate the old tub and place the new bath tub, the task is much harder. In either instance, the project is within a residence handyman's abilities, although you will require an assistant to move out the old tub as well as embeded in the brand-new one. Make sure you have certified yourself for the work and are comfortable attempting it. As opposed to hiring a service provider to take control of a halfway-completed task, it is better to think about utilizing one prior to you begin. Possibilities are you might need an expert plumber to make tube links.
This short article will aid you install a new bath tub in your shower room if you have already purchased a new bathtub and also don't require to change the arrangement of your previous water system pipelines.

  • Preparing for the Setup


    First of all, the sustaining structure provided with the bathroom must be fitted (if required) according to the supplier's guidelines. Next off, fit the faucets or mixer to the bath tub. When suitable the faucet block, it is important to see to it that if the faucet comes with a plastic washing machine, it is fitted in between the bath and also the faucets. On a plastic bath, it is also practical to fit a supporting plate under the faucets unit to prevent stress on the tub.
    Fit the versatile tap connectors to the bottom of both faucets using 2 nuts as well as olives (often provided with the bathtub). Fit the plug-hole outlet by smearing mastic filler round the sink outlet hole, and then pass the electrical outlet with the hole in the bathroom. Utilize the nut supplied by the supplier to fit the plug-hole. Take a look at the plug-hole outlet for an inlet on the side for the overflow pipe.
    Next, fit the end of the flexible overflow pipeline to the overflow electrical outlet. Afterwards, screw the pipe to the overflow face which should be fitted inside the bathroom. Make certain you utilize all of the provided washing machines.
    Connect the catch to the bottom of the waste outlet on the bath tub by winding the string of the waste electrical outlet with silicone mastic or PTFE tape, and screw on the catch to the outlet. Connect the bottom of the overflow tube in a comparable manner.The bathroom should currently be ready to be fitted in its final setting.

    Removing Old Taps


    If you need to replace old faucets with new ones as a part of your installment, after that the first thing you ought to do is separate the water system. After doing so, switch on the faucets to drain any type of water remaining in the system. The process of removing the existing faucets can be quite problematic because of the restricted gain access to that is frequently the instance.
    Utilize a container wrench (crowsfoot spanner) or a faucet device to undo the nut that connects the supply pipelines to the faucets. Have a cloth all set for the staying water that will come from the pipes. When the supply pipelines have actually been removed, make use of the exact same device to loosen the nut that holds the faucets onto the bath/basin. You will certainly require to stop the single taps from turning during this process. As soon as the taps have actually been eliminated, the holes in the bath/basin will need to be cleaned of any kind of old sealing substance.
    Before going on to fit the brand-new taps, contrast the pipe links on the old faucets to the new faucets. If the old taps are longer than the brand-new taps, after that a shank adapter is required for the brand-new faucets to fit.

    Installing the Bath tub


    Using the two wood boards under its feet, put the bathtub in the needed position. The wood boards are useful in equally spreading the weight of the tub over the area of the boards rather than concentrating all the weight onto 4 small points.
    The following goal is to make sure that the bathtub is leveled all round. This can be achieved by checking the spirit level and changing the feet on the bath tub until the level checks out degree.
    To install taps, fit all-time low of the outermost flexible faucet connector to the suitable supply pipeline by making a compression join; then do the very same for the other faucet.
    Activate the supply of water as well as examine all joints and brand-new pipework for leaks and tighten them if required. Fill the tub as well as also examine the overflow outlet and the normal outlet for leaks.
    Ultimately, deal with the bath paneling as explained in the supplier's instruction manual. Tiling and also securing around the bath tub should wait up until the bath tub has actually been used a minimum of when as this will resolve it into its last position.

    Fitting New Taps


    If the tails of the new taps are plastic, then you will require a plastic adapter to stop damage to the string. One end of the connector fits on the plastic tail of the tap as well as the various other end gives a connection to the current supply pipes.
    If you need to fit a monobloc, after that you will call for reducing couplers, which links the 10mm pipeline of the monobloc to the conventional 15mm supply pipe.
    Next, position the faucet in the installing opening in the bath/basin guaranteeing that the washing machines are in location in between the faucet as well as the sink. Secure the faucet in place with the manufacturer supplied backnut. Once the tap is securely in place, the supply pipes can be connected to the tails of the faucets. The taps can either be connected by using corrugated copper piping or with regular tap ports. The former kind needs to be connected to the tap finishes initially, tightening up just by hand. The supply pipes can later on be connected to the other end. Tighten up both ends with a spanner after both ends have actually been linked.

    Tiling Around the Tub


    In the area where the bath meets the floor tile, it is needed to seal the joins with a silicone rubber caulking. This is essential as the fitting can move sufficient to break an inflexible seal, causing the water to penetrate the wall surface between the bath and also the tiling, bring about issues with wetness as well as possible leakages to the ceiling below.
    You can choose from a selection of coloured sealants to blend in your fixtures as well as installations. They are offered in tubes and cartridges, as well as are capable of sealing gaps up to a width of 3mm (1/8 inch). If you have a larger void to load, you can fill it with twists of drenched newspaper or soft rope. Bear in mind to always fill the bath tub with water prior to sealing, to permit the motion experienced when the tub remains in use. The sealant can crack relatively very early if you do not take into consideration this movement before securing.
    Conversely, ceramic coving or quadrant tiles can be made use of to edge the bathroom or shower tray. Plastic strips of coving, which are easy to use and also reduce to size, are additionally quickly readily available on the market. It is advisable to fit the ceramic tiles making use of water-resistant or water-proof adhesive as well as cement.

    How to Install a Freestanding Bathtub?


    Installing a freestanding bathtub or any kind of bathtub is not a difficult task if you have a sophisticated guide on installing a freestanding bathtub in your bathroom. Aside from getting the freestanding bathtub to your bathroom, you can do all the work without paying a plumber. A bathroom with a bathtub is a retreat where you can feel the sensation of coming home and soaking in that hot water. It is a great way to remove all the stress from your day.



    This guide will walk you through installing a freestanding bathtub in simple steps and help you find relief.


    Slope


    Make sure your bathroom has a proper slope. If your floor lacks a slope, the water flow to the drain will not function, which leads to a blocked drain which can cost you money. You can use the level device to see your bathroom's vertical and horizontal aspects. Once you have that information, you must carry out the next step.


    Placement


    A freestanding bathtub has a unique characteristic that helps you bring elegance to your bathroom. A freestanding bathtub comes in various sizes and shapes suitable for different types of bathrooms.



    According to the information you gathered from the level device, you must pick a bathtub that suits your style and fits your bathroom aesthetically. You can place a freestanding bathtub virtually anywhere, such as in the corner, near the wall, or even at the center of your bathroom. However, you must ensure proper plumbing where you want to install the tub. If not, then you must call a plumber.


    Clean the bathroom floor


    After deciding where to place the bathtub, you must clean the entire bathroom floor so that the dust and debris do not accumulate underneath the tub. Simple cleaning is enough, and you will clean it again after the installation.


    Steps to Install a Freestanding Bathtub:


    STEP 1: Place the protective blanket in the adjacent area where you want to install the bathtub. It will help you protect the bathtub's sides when you do the installation.



    STEP 2: Now, place the 4x4 lumber in the area where you want to install the bathtub. Place the bathtub on top of the lumber, and align the drain line with the bathtub drain.



    STEP 3: A freestanding bathtub comes with a drain kit. If not, make sure you purchase one with your bathtub. You can pop that drain kit and align it with your bathroom drain line. Ensure that you tighten the drain nut enough so there is no water leakage. You must also clean the bathtub’s drain to remove the factory dirt and debris.



    STEP 4: Clean the drain hole in your bathroom. It helps to do the installation without any water blockage. A drain cleaner or bleach will suffice. Once the drain dries entirely, take a small amount of clear silicon and place it around the underside of the pipe flange.



    STEP 5: Attach the drain tailpiece to the bottom of the bathtub. Place the rubber or plastic bushing with the plumbing material at the top of the tailpiece and screw the drain nut up the tube until it tightens both the bathtub’s drain and the drain tailpiece. Now you must add the lubricant to the seal to ensure there is no water leakage in the pipe connection.



    STEP 6: Place caulk around the bottom edge of the bathtub. Take out the lumbar support and carefully bring the bathtub to the floor. Use a damp cloth to clean the excess caulk and debris and plumber putty to cover the tub drains and the floor.


    Tips to Maintain a Freestanding Bathtub:


  • Always look for the clog in the drain. You can pull it out with a small stick if hair or debris is in the gutter.


  • Use mild cleaning components, which will help you preserve the bathtub for a long time and will also help you remove surface-level scratches.


  • Do not use strong solutions such as concentrated bleach to remove stains. Instead, mix water and diluted bleach with a ratio of 10:2, respectively. Apply it to the tub's surface and leave it for 15-20 minutes to remove any surface-level stains.


  • Always check the floor drain. You may unclog it using any small sticks or a small vacuum to suck out all the debris.


  • Check the heater or faucet immediately if you smell rust or grease in the water. Rust in the water may stain or damage the bathtub in the long run.


  • If you want to sand the bathtub, try using 400 grit sandpaper or 600 grit sandpaper for a more refined finish.
